At long last, its finally finished:
(http://images.vintagebmx.com/web_pages/subwax/fd_webformex_1122418402.tmp)
(http://images.vintagebmx.com/web_pages/subwax/fd_webformex_1122304195.tmp)
Frame & Forks: 1984 GHP Long
Wheels: Araya 7X rims laced to Bullseye hubs
Cranks: Redline 401 flight with Redline chainwheel
Pedals: Suntour XC II
Brakes: Dia-compe MX1000 with Tech3 levers
Seat clamp: Dia-compe hinged
Seat post: GHP
Seat: Kashimax Aero
Stem: Tuf Neck chrome
Bars: Star Bars
Grips: ODI Mushroom - Greg Hill signature series grips
Headset: Tioga Bear trap 2
Tyres: Tioga comp III
Pads: GHP padset
